Summary
The transcript explores how businesses prioritize time, money, and focus when evaluating technological solutions, using the metaphor of a taxi ride to illustrate that outcomes matter more than the specific technology used. The key message emphasizes that companies are not impressed by AI itself, but rather by the practical results and efficiencies it can deliver. The core takeaway is to shift from selling AI tools to selling the tangible outcomes they create, such as generating qualified leads without ad spending, which provides clear value to potential customers.
